Are people in Jim Thorpe older or younger than people in Hainesport?- The Median Age in Jim Thorpe is 1.7 years younger than in Hainesport.
Are housing costs cheaper in Jim Thorpe or Hainesport?- Jim Thorpe
housing costs are 41.6% less expensive than Hainesport hous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Jim Thorpe or Hainesport?- The average commute for residents of Jim Thorpe is 8.1 minutes longer than it is for residents of Hainesport.

Things to do in Jim Thorpe?Living in Jim Thorpe, PA is a unique and enjoyable experience. The town is nestled in the Pocono Mountains, offering a picturesque backdrop to the small, historic community. There's plenty of outdoor activities for people to explore, like hiking trails and rivers for fishing and swimming. Additionally, there are plenty of local businesses offering an array of goods and services to residents. The town boasts a robust art scene with galleries and music venues scattered throughout town. For those looking to take part in community events, there are always farmers markets, craft fairs and other gatherings taking place year-round. Despite its small size, Jim Thorpe has a diverse population that adds to the flavor of the town. It's a great place to call home and offers something for everyone.
